Output 21e5f79739f65a873053bfcdc29dd28f6de95b1f6afe1f605e0ce3326c1dd383:7

value
126054200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8a11ef0bcf7c76ef897e94369a4a735a0516c62 OP_EQUAL
address
MV7C1or7FDx8Zvo8k5GM8WsbigXHCwZW7H
transaction
21e5f79739f65a873053bfcdc29dd28f6de95b1f6afe1f605e0ce3326c1dd383
spent
true